Quick Garlic Butter Rice Recipe

Introduction

Quick Garlic Butter Rice is a flavorful and easy side dish that pairs well with a variety of meals. Made in the Instant Pot, it combines fragrant garlic, rich butter, and savory Parmesan for a comforting, tender rice dish.

Ingredients

  • 3 tbsp butter
  • 1 1/3 cup rice (see notes for options)
  • 2 cups broth (use your favorite)
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 3/4 tsp dried parsley
  • 2 tbsp grated Parmesan cheese

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Set the Instant Pot to “saute” and melt the butter, which should take about 1-2 minutes. Once melted, turn the Instant Pot off or set it to “keep warm”.
  2. Step 2: Add the rice, broth, minced garlic, and dried parsley to the pot. Stir well to combine.
  3. Step 3: Lock the lid into place and set the steam release handle to “Sealing”. Press Manual, then High Pressure, and set the timer for 6 minutes. It will take 2-4 minutes for the Instant Pot to reach pressure.
  4. Step 4: When the cooking time finishes, carefully flip the vent to “Venting” to perform a quick release of the pressure.
  5. Step 5: Open the lid and stir in the grated Parmesan cheese until melted and well combined. Serve immediately.

Tips & Variations

  • For a richer flavor, use chicken or vegetable broth instead of water.
  • Substitute white rice with jasmine or basmati for a different aroma and texture.
  • Add chopped fresh herbs like parsley or basil after cooking for a fresh finish.
  • Sprinkle toasted pine nuts or sliced almonds on top for added crunch.

Storage

Store leftover rice in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 4 days. Reheat gently in the microwave or on the stovetop with a splash of broth or water to restore moisture.

FAQs

Can I use other types of rice for this recipe?

Yes, you can use jasmine, basmati, or long-grain white rice. Just make sure to adjust the cooking time and liquid ratio if needed, as different rice types absorb liquid differently.

Can I make this recipe without an Instant Pot?

Yes, you can prepare it on the stovetop by sautéing the garlic in butter, then adding rice and broth. Simmer covered on low heat until the rice is cooked and liquid is absorbed, about 15-20 minutes.

Notes

  • Use long grain white rice or basmati for best texture; brown rice requires longer cooking time.
  • Broth choice can affect flavor intensity—chicken broth offers a richer taste, vegetable broth works well for vegetarians.
  • For a dairy-free version, substitute butter and Parmesan with vegan alternatives or olive oil and nutritional yeast.
  • Gently fluff the rice before serving to avoid mushiness.
  • If the rice is not fully cooked after pressure release, you can cook it on ‘Saute’ for an additional 2-3 minutes while stirring.
